2018

In 2018, Konst announced her candidacy in the 2019 New York City Public Advocate special election. Politico described her campaign as ambitious, including her proposals to decentralize the role to a representative in every borough, move the New York City Department of Investigation within the office, and remove the office from the mayoral line of succession. 2012

In 2012, Konst was listed by Tucson newspapers as a candibeen in a relationship with? for Arizona’s 8th congressional district, following the assassination attempt on Representative Gabby Giffords, but did not appear on the ballot. Konst later said that she did not run for the office.

2011

Konst became an anti-fracking activist after moving to New York City in 2011. With journalist Wayne Barrett, Konst founded the short-lived Accountability Project nonprofit for investigative journalism, but was not a journalist for the project. After television appearances for the project, by 2015, she regularly appeared on cable news channels as a Democratic political strategist. She campaigned for Joe Biden to run for president and worked with the Truman National Security Project, but later described her position there as insignificant.
